What is the percentage increase/decrease from 1940 to 37859?

Answer: The percentage change is 1851.49%.

Let's see how we can calculate this percentage: what is the percentage increase/decrease from 1940 to 37859? Here is a very simple step-by-step guide to find out.

Step 1: We use the following formula:

\(\text{Percentage change}\) = \({Y-X \over X} \cdot 100\%\)

• \(X = 1940\)
• \(Y = 37859\)
• Percentage change calculation = \({37859-1940 \over 1940}\) = \({35919 \over 1940}\) = \(18.514948453608\)

Step 2: A percentage is a number or ratio expressed as a fraction of 100.

\(18.5149\) = \(1851.49 \over 100 \) = \(1851.49\%\)

\(Answer: \) The percentage change is 1851.49%.
